Can a Property Be Sold if it has a Caveat on it?

Can a Property be Sold if it has a Caveat on it? The short answer here is 'no', in most circumstances a property cannot be sold if a caveat is in place. Many people refer to a caveat as an 'encumbrance'. This is because it has been registered over the title to a property [...]

Australian Government HomeBuilder Stimulus Scheme: What you need to know

On 4 June 2020, Prime Minister Scott Morrison announced the Australian Government Home Builder Stimulus Scheme which aims to create increased work for the construction industry, in the wake of the COVID-19 economic crisis, between the months of June and December 2020. Commercial Leases and COVID-19 / Coronavirus

On 1 May 2020 the Victorian Government introduced the COVID-19 Omnibus (Emergency Measures) (Commercial Leases and Licences) Regulations 2020 (Regulations), bringing welcome relief to financially stressed commercial tenants as well as guidance for landlords. Valuing your business during COVID-19

What is a Business Valuation? A Business valuation refers to the process undertaken to determine the economic value of a business. These valuations are obtained for a variety of reasons such as sale or taxation purposes, and are often required for family law property settlements. Using the Law to Protect yourself and your Family from Family Violence during COVID-19

How to use the law to protect yourself from family violence during COVID-19?The Courts remain open during the current crisis and are able to assist those experiencing family violence.
